Output def7b84af7eb63e81f0decb000c04ad30511f4667ce0cc33db9ba5b4235b6114:29

value
764045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 82f73d8f62e46bb412ccf1917ab37a0dab853d59 OP_EQUAL
address
3DdVx3th7SCF7vRdmkkCzSpyLtPp4LQ6Nw
transaction
def7b84af7eb63e81f0decb000c04ad30511f4667ce0cc33db9ba5b4235b6114
confirmations
308843
spent
true